1986 Illinois U.S. House District 10 Election
Who won the 1986 Illinois U.S. House District 10 Election?
John Edward Porter won the 1986 Illinois U.S. House District 10 Election. John Edward Porter received 87,530 popular votes (75.12%). The main challenger was Robert A. Cleland (24.88%).
